Mere means pure and simple, nothing more and nothing less If the mere mention of someone's name makes you happy, then just hearing his name — and that alone — is enough to make you smile. You use mere to emphasize how unimportant or inadequate something is, in comparison to the general situation you are describing.

Pure and unmixed, as wine, a people, or a language Mere, bare imply a scant sufficiency They are often interchangeable, but mere frequently means no more than (enough) Bare suggests scarcely as much as (enough)
